SPECIFICATION

1) Capacity: about10,000 ton per month for steel strip/tape product
2) Thickness: from 0.20mm to 3.5mm, all available.
3) Width: from 15mm to 600mm, all available.
4) Grade: Q195, SGCC, DX51D
5) Coil weight: from 50kg to 7000kg, all available.
6) Coil ID: 100mm - 508mm
7) Coil OD:500mm-1300mm
9) Tensile strength: 28.1-49.2kgf/mm2
10) Zinc coating weight: Min. 60g/m2, double side
11) Spangle: regular spangle, minimized spangle, zero spangle
12) Surface treatment: chemical passivating treatment, oils,passivating oils
13) Min trial order 5ton each thickness, 1 x 20' per delivery
14) Components: C%≤ 0.07, Si%≤0.03, Mn% ≤ 0.50, P% ≤ 0.025,S% ≤ 0.025, Alt% ≥ 0.02

APPLICATION

It is the basedmaterial for galvanized steel coil and pre-painted galvanized steel coil. It iswidely used in light industry for making tank, furniture, pipe, refrigerators,washers, freezer plate, air conditioner, micro-wave oven, water heater,soot-such machine, electric rice cooker, electric roaster oven, dryers andautomobile etc. In the other application industries, it’s mainly used forenameling, office furniture, burglarproof door, electronic element, fastenerbattery, hardware, automotive fitting etc.

Q:How are steel coils cleaned?
Steel coils are typically cleaned using a combination of chemical and mechanical processes. The coils are first treated with a degreasing agent to remove any oil or grease present on the surface. Then, high-pressure water jets or brushes are used to scrub away any remaining dirt or contaminants. The coils may also undergo a rinsing process to ensure all cleaning agents are removed. Additionally, some manufacturers may use acid cleaning or pickling techniques to remove scale or rust from the surface of the coils.

Q:What are the different types of steel coil storage systems?
There are several types of steel coil storage systems, including coil racks, coil cradles, coil saddles, and coil spools. Coil racks are vertical storage systems that allow coils to be stored upright. Coil cradles are horizontal storage systems that support the coil along its length. Coil saddles are similar to cradles but have additional supports to prevent the coil from rolling. Coil spools are specialized storage systems that allow for easy unwinding and rewinding of the coil.
Q:hello friends, I have some old 7.62x54r on stripper clips its nasty gunk on it can i use steel wool to glean it and still have it fire safely?
Jonathan, You won't have any problems firing the brass after you clean it with a solvent(such as brake clean) and steel wool. Keep in mind though, that brass is a soft metal. Use a less abrasive steel wool, such as 0000 to ensure you don't take too much brass off. Also, if you want your brass to be shiny, 0000 will ensure you won't have deep scratches in the brass. On a different note, there is a product called 'Flitz' that works great for polishing and cleaning up metals such as brass. It uses small abrasive particles in a liquid to polish and restore a bright finish. The ideal solution would be to run the brass through a tumbler or sonic cleaner. However, if you've only got a few cases and don't plan on using it that often they can be a bit pricy. Regards, Dustin All of the previous also applies to steel cases(just noticed they were steel), just add a good rust preventative and ensure the cases don't show any current signs of rusting as cleaning them up will most likely clean off any prior rust inhibitors. A rusted case is NOT safe to shoot.
Q:I saw a 27 sedan and a 27 Pick-up one had wood wheels the other steel, respectively. Witch one was original or were they both original
Steel wheels were not available on the pickups until 1929. The cars had the options of steel disc or wood spoke wheels in the mid '20's. I'm pretty sure that '27 was the last year the wood wheels were available on passenger cars.

Q:I bought stainless steel appliances a year ago. I have two kids who like to put their hands all over the fridge and they always leave dirty marks all over it. I bought stainless steel cleaner but it doesn't do a good enough job. Anyone know any other cleaning remedies?
All the stainless steel cleaners I've tried are fine for polishing, but they don't clean anything. A damp microfiber towel (the kind with loops like terry cloth) does a good job. You might be able to use plain water because the cloths are so good. Or mix up some dish soap in water and wet the towel with that. You can use windex if you want something more convenient.
